Abstract :
The development of effective music retrieval and recommendation applications requires meaningful features for characterizing music audio. The rhythm of music audio in particular, besides timbre and melody, is essential in describing the music piece. This paper illustrates how drum loop patterns characterize the salient rhythm structure of music and an approach for drum loop pattern extraction is described. The extracted drum loop patterns are formed based on the temporal regularity (accent on meter) and drum types (bass and snare) of the beats and are good representations of the rhythmic dimension of music. The extracted drum loop patterns are useful for music segmentation and further work would include music classification and similarity matching.
